Why It Matters
The Illinois Fighting Illini’s performance this season could significantly impact their standing in the Big Ten Conference, where they have struggled historically. Under Bret Bielema’s leadership, the program aims to improve on past seasons, which have not seen them finish above .500 since 2011.
